The bug:
If the warden is angered by a target and the chunk that target is in gets unloaded, the warden will roar continuously until that targets anger value goes below 80.
Steps to reproduce: (You don't need to create a scoreboard to see the anger value, but it can be useful visually seeing it)
Create a scoreboard with the commands below
/scoreboard objectives add WardenAnger dummy /scoreboard objectives setdisplay sidebar WardenAnger
Inside of a repeating command block that is always active, enter this command.
execute as @e[type=minecraft:warden,limit=1] at @s store result score AngerLevel WardenAnger run data get entity @s anger.suspects[0].anger
Summon in a creeper with the command below (This creeper can't despawn so it's not producing the bug seen in MC-250218)
/summon creeper ~ ~ ~ {CustomNameVisible:1b,PersistenceRequired:1b,CustomName:'{"text":"Gary"}'}
Spawn in a warden
Once the warden's anger value towards Gary goes above 80, (this is when the warden roars), use the command below
/tp @e[name=Gary,type=creeper] ~ ~100 ~500
Observed result:
The warden will roar continuously until the wardens anger value towards the creeper goes below 80
Expected results:
The warden will retain the creepers anger value, but proceed to roam and look for other suspects.
If the chunks that creeper was in were to be loaded, the warden would proceed to chase and try to kill the target.
